1. The Food for People, Not Landfills Program is hereby established within the Department for the purposes of increasing food security by decreasing food waste, redirecting excess consumable food to a higher and better purpose and recognizing and assisting food donors who further those purposes. 2. The Director shall administer the Program. In administering the Program, the Director shall:

(a)Set forth goals and objectives for the ensuing 5 years to increase the amount of food diverted from landfills and utilize such food to increase food security;
(b)Establish the criteria for eligibility for a food donor to participate in the Program;
(c)Create an official seal for the Program;
